Historical Overview of Textbooks in Higher Education

Before delving into digital transformation, it's crucial to comprehend the history of textbooks in higher education. These resources have been the cornerstone of university education for centuries, serving as the primary mode of knowledge transmission. They were often large, bulky tomes that students had to carry around, stuffed with information for them to digest. Yet, despite their inconveniences, these traditional textbooks played a fundamental role in shaping the minds of countless scholars.

The history of textbooks in higher education is a fascinating reflection of broader societal and technological changes. From handwritten manuscripts to interactive digital textbooks, educational materials have evolved significantly over time, influencing and being influenced by shifts in pedagogy, technology, and student needs.

Early Manuscripts and Handwritten Texts

The earliest form of educational materials can be traced back to the time when teaching and learning were primarily oral practices. The shift to written materials was a monumental development. During the Middle Ages, students used handwritten texts. Books were rare and expensive, copied by hand by monks and scribes. These early "textbooks" were primarily used as references rather than as primary teaching tools.

The Advent of the Printing Press

The invention of the printing press by Johannes Gutenberg in the 15th century revolutionized education. Books became more accessible and affordable, leading to an increase in literacy rates and a shift towards a more text-based learning approach. The first printed textbooks were often replicas of handwritten texts, but over time, they evolved to include features like tables of contents, chapters, and diagrams.

Standardization of Textbooks

By the 19th and early 20th centuries, textbooks had become standardized. They were designed for self-contained courses and were often accompanied by teacher's guides. These textbooks played a significant role in shaping curriculum and instruction. The focus was on rote learning and memorization.

The Incorporation of Pedagogical Principles

The latter half of the 20th century saw a shift towards textbooks that incorporated pedagogical principles. Authors and publishers began to focus more on how students learn, leading to textbooks that included features like learning objectives, summaries, questions, and exercises designed to promote understanding and critical thinking.

The Digital Revolution

The late 20th and early 21st centuries brought about the digital revolution. This era saw the introduction of digital textbooks and online learning resources. These materials offered interactive elements, multimedia content, and adaptive technologies that could personalize learning to individual student needs.

The Current State and Looking Ahead

Today, we are in an era of hybrid educational materials. Many courses use a blend of traditional textbooks, digital textbooks, and other digital resources. As we look to the future, digital transformation is likely to continue shaping the evolution of textbooks in higher education. Issues like accessibility, affordability, and effectiveness are increasingly coming to the forefront, influencing how textbooks are designed, used, and perceived.

Impact of Digital Transformation on the Use of Textbooks in Higher Education

This digital transformation had a profound impact on the use of textbooks in higher education. Traditional textbooks began to be supplanted by their digital counterparts - often referred to as e-textbooks or digital course materials.

As Joseph Campbell said, “The digital revolution is far more significant than the invention of writing or even of printing.” This sentiment resonates deeply when considering the profound influence of the digital transformation on textbooks.

Here's an overview of how digital transformation has influenced the use of textbooks:

Shift from Print to Digital

One of the most apparent impacts of digital transformation is the shift from traditional print textbooks to digital ones. E-textbooks, online course materials, and digital libraries have become increasingly common. This shift is driven by numerous factors, including the increasing availability of digital devices, growing environmental consciousness, and the need for up-to-date content.

Personalized Learning Experiences

Digital textbooks can be interactive and adaptive, tailoring the content to individual students' needs and learning styles. For example, digital textbooks may include quizzes that adapt to a student's performance, providing easier or more difficult questions based on their responses. This capacity for personalization enhances students' learning experiences and can lead to improved learning outcomes.

Increased Accessibility

Digital textbooks offer increased accessibility, as they can be accessed anytime and anywhere with internet connectivity. This flexibility makes studying more convenient, particularly for distance learning students or those with busy schedules. Furthermore, digital textbooks can also be more inclusive, with features like text-to-speech for visually impaired students.

Dynamic Content

The content in digital textbooks can be easily updated, ensuring that students have access to the most recent information. Digital textbooks can also incorporate multimedia elements, such as videos, audio clips, and animations, making the learning experience more engaging and interactive.

Cost-Effectiveness

While the upfront cost of digital devices can be high, digital textbooks are often cheaper than their print counterparts. They also eliminate the need for physical storage and transportation, leading to additional savings. However, it's important to consider that not all students may have the financial means to access digital devices and reliable internet connections.

Data-Driven Insights

Digital textbooks can track students' reading habits, time spent on tasks, and performance on quizzes, providing valuable data-driven insights. These insights can inform instructional strategies and provide personalized feedback to students.

Collaborative Learning

Digital transformation has enabled more collaborative learning experiences. Students can share notes, discuss topics, and work on group projects using digital platforms. This collaborative approach fosters a sense of community and enhances students' communication and problem-solving skills.

Challenges and Barriers to the Adoption of Digital Textbooks in Higher Education

Yet, despite their potential, the adoption of digital textbooks in higher education has been fraught with challenges. Infrastructure limitations, resistance to change, and concerns about data privacy and intellectual property rights are among the barriers that have been identified. Moreover, not all faculty members are comfortable with or capable of using digital resources, and training programs are needed to equip them with the necessary skills.

Understanding these barriers is critical for developing strategies to overcome them and harness the full potential of digital textbooks.

1. Digital Divide

One of the most significant barriers to the adoption of digital textbooks is the digital divide. Not all students have access to the necessary technology - such as computers, tablets, and reliable internet connections - to use digital textbooks. This issue is particularly acute in rural or economically disadvantaged areas.

2. Technological Literacy

While today's students are generally technologically savvy, not all are equally comfortable with digital textbooks. Some students may struggle with navigating online platforms, using interactive features, or dealing with technical issues that may arise. Similarly, not all instructors are prepared to incorporate digital textbooks into their teaching practices.

3. Resistance to Change

Change can be difficult, particularly in institutions with long-standing traditions and practices. Some students and instructors may resist the shift from print to digital due to preference for physical books, concerns about screen time, or discomfort with new technologies.

4. Costs

While digital textbooks can be cheaper than print textbooks, the cost of the necessary devices and internet services can be prohibitive for some students. Additionally, some digital textbooks require ongoing subscriptions, adding to their cost.

5. Accessibility and Inclusivity

Ensuring that digital textbooks are accessible to all students, including those with disabilities, is a significant challenge. Textbooks need to be compatible with screen readers and other assistive technologies, and interactive features must be designed with accessibility in mind.

6. Data Privacy and Security

As digital textbooks collect data on students' usage and performance, concerns about data privacy and security arise. Institutions need to ensure that they have measures in place to protect students' personal information and comply with relevant laws and regulations.

7. Intellectual Property Rights

Determining intellectual property rights for digital content can be complicated. Questions about who owns the content, how it can be used and shared, and how to compensate authors and publishers are all important considerations that can pose challenges.

Overcoming these barriers requires thoughtful strategies and policies that consider the needs and concerns of all stakeholders - students, instructors, administrators, and publishers alike. Despite these challenges, the benefits of digital textbooks make them a compelling option for the future of higher education.

Comparison between Traditional Textbooks and Digital Textbooks

The ongoing digital transformation invites a comparison between traditional textbooks and digital ones. Traditional textbooks, despite their weight and often high price, offer a sense of familiarity and comfort. Many students and educators still prefer the tactile experience of flipping through pages. In contrast, digital textbooks are light, portable, and often more affordable. They can be annotated and highlighted without permanently marking the book, and they offer interactive elements to enhance understanding.

Key Points Traditional Textbooks Digital Textbooks
Accessibility Limited to physical access; can be used anywhere once purchased Available anytime, anywhere with an internet connection
Interactivity Static content; no interactive elements Often includes interactive features like hyperlinks, quizzes, and multimedia
Cost Generally more expensive; one-time purchase Generally cheaper; some require ongoing subscriptions
Durability Can be worn out or damaged; lasts as long as it's physically intact Not prone to physical damage; lasts as long as the platform supports it
Portability Bulky and heavy, especially for multiple textbooks High portability; multiple textbooks can be stored on a single device
Ease of Search Requires manual search; can use index or table of contents Easy searchability with the 'find' function
Updates and Revisions Need to purchase new editions for updated content Updates can be made instantly and are often included at no extra cost
Note-taking Notes made directly in the book are permanent Digital notes can be edited, removed, and organized easily
Environmental Impact Paper production contributes to deforestation Lower environmental impact as it reduces the need for paper
Requirement of Accessories No specific accessories required except a reading light in low-light conditions Requires devices like computers or tablets, and internet access

Future Trends and Potential Developments

The future of textbooks in higher education is expected to be marked by increasing digitalization. We can expect more integration of multimedia elements, adaptive learning technologies that tailor content to individual student needs, and increased use of open-source materials. Indeed, the "transformation of teaching materials in higher education" will continue, driven by the ongoing digital revolution.

As we look forward to the future of textbooks in higher education, several trends and potential developments are likely to shape the landscape. The digital transformation will continue to evolve, influenced by advancements in technology, pedagogical research, and changing student needs.

1. Increasing Integration of Multimedia and Interactive Elements

Textbooks of the future are likely to include more interactive elements like simulations, games, quizzes, and embedded videos. These elements engage students in active learning, encourage critical thinking, and enhance their understanding of complex concepts.

2. Growing Use of Adaptive Learning Technologies

Adaptive learning technologies customize the learning experience based on each student's progress and performance. Digital textbooks equipped with adaptive technologies can provide personalized content and assessments that match students' individual learning styles and paces.

3. Expansion of Open Educational Resources (OER)

Open Educational Resources (OER) are free and openly licensed educational materials that can be used, shared, and modified. The use of OER is expected to grow, offering an affordable alternative to traditional and digital textbooks. This trend could democratize access to high-quality educational content, particularly in developing regions.

4. Emergence of Artificial Intelligence (AI) and Machine Learning (ML) in Textbooks

AI and ML technologies can analyze students' study habits, strengths, and weaknesses, enabling personalized feedback and recommendations. In the future, digital textbooks may use these technologies to support students' learning more effectively.

5. Development of Augmented Reality (AR) and Virtual Reality (VR) Textbooks

AR and VR can create immersive, interactive learning experiences that bring textbook content to life. Imagine exploring the human body in 3D in a biology textbook or walking through ancient Rome in a history textbook. Although this technology is in its nascent stages, it holds exciting potential for the future.

6. Emphasis on Data Privacy and Security

As digital textbooks collect more data on students' learning habits and performances, concerns about data privacy and security will become increasingly important. Stricter regulations and more sophisticated security measures are likely to be developed to protect students' information.

7. Widespread Transition to Digital Formats

As digital literacy improves and technology becomes more accessible, we can expect a more widespread transition to digital formats. Institutions may begin to require digital textbooks, and more courses may be designed with digital resources in mind.
